Glenroy townhouse | recycled brick faรงade | 4-bed double-storey | 6 days on market.
The property sits within a small three-unit development, which limits supply risk and keeps body corporate costs predictable. Its recycled brick faรงade and timber cladding signal a design-led finish rare in this price tier, giving the buyer a differentiation edge when reselling. The four-bedroom double-storey configuration suits families seeking a low-maintenance footprint without sacrificing street presence, and the private driveway with exposed aggregate paving adds a premium feel that supports the asking range. This townhouse is best suited to an owner-occupier who values architectural detail over land size.
The main risk is the absence of sold history for the specific unit, making it difficult to benchmark against genuine comparables. Buyers should verify construction quality and any latent defects given the development is newly completed. The adjacent property’s estimated value of around $1 million provides a rough anchor, but this townhouse may carry a premium for its finishes. The opportunity lies in negotiating early, while days on market are low but the seller lacks a sold data point to hold firm. Hold this property as a long-term family home or rent it out to capture Glenroy’s steady demand for well-finished townhouses near transport.

Market Insight:
Glenroy is a well-connected northern suburb experiencing steady demand from both families and investors, drawn by its mix of established and new housing, strong transport links, and proximity to the city and airport. The market shows solid growth, with houses and units appreciating at a healthy pace, supported by consistent sales volume and competitive days on market. Future demand is underpinned by its established infrastructure and evolving residential appeal, though its ongoing growth is subject to broader economic conditions influencing buyer sentiment.
